Biography
Yevhen Hordiets (born 1952) is a Ukrainian surrealist artist. He was born in Makiivka, Donetsk region. He graduated from the Kyiv State Art Institute (1971–1977), where he studied with O. Lopukhov; Creative workshop of the Academy of Arts of the USSR in Kyiv (1978—1982), where S. Hryhoriev was its director. He worked in the Creative and Production Association "Khudozhnyk" (1977–1991). Teacher of the Kyiv State Art Institute (1977–1978). Member of the National Union of Artists of Ukraine (1979). Graduate student of the Creative Workshops of the Academy of Arts of the USSR in Kyiv (1978–1982). Participant of republican, all-Union and international exhibitions (since 1977), particular in Paris (1989), New York (1995), Scottsdale and Nantucket (2001). First prize for a thesis at the All-Union Diploma Exhibition in Vilnius (1977), First Prize at the Republican Exhibition (Kyiv, 1982). Honored Artist of the Ukrainian SSR (1986). His works are kept in the Kyiv National Museum of Russian Art, the Tretyakov Gallery in Moscow, the Cologne Museum of Modern Art, and others. Yevhen Hordiyets' works were sold at international auctions, and in 1990 his work graced the cover of the Christie's catalog. Has lived in the USA since 1991.
